The Great Bieszczady Loop, a road, also known as the Great Bieszczady Bypass, was built by the army in the years 1955-1962. The aim was to restore normal life in the areas cut off from the world, which had died out after the Vistula action in 1947. The Pętla route leads through the highest and most beautiful parts of the Bieszczady Mountains. The views are awe-inspiring, and the climatic Bieszczady villages let you discover the true atmosphere of this region.
